Brown the ground beef over medium heat in 2 T.
of olive oil. Once the meat is brown, drain off
any excess grease and set aside. Add another
tablespoon of olive oil to the pan and add in
the peppers, onions and garlic. Cook for 10
minutes until the vegetables are softened and
then return the meat back to the pan. Add in
the cumin, salt and pepper, soy sauce,
worcestershire sauce and the tomato sauce. Stir
well to combine and then taste for seasonings.
Add cheese and let simmer for 15 minutes on
low heat.
Serving
Suggestions
Serve over rice.
